    Abstract: Systems and methods of content sharing on a display are provided by establishing connections between a receiver, moderator client device and a plurality of member client devices via a local network that includes at most one node in the communication pathway between any two endpoints in the network, such as a display and one of the plurality of member client devices. The moderator client device transmits a request to promote a first one of the plurality of member client devices to the receiver, which then receives and transmits to the display content from the first one of the plurality of member client devices.

    Abstract: A method of presenting data over a Web service interface includes: establishing, by a first computer process, a persistent transmission control protocol (TCP) network connection between the first computer process and a second computer process; dynamically allocating, by the second computer process, memory in response to receipt of static data over the persistent TCP network connection from the first computer process; updating, by the second computer process, the memory in response to receipt of dynamic data received over the persistent TCP network connection from the first computer process; and enabling, by the second computer process, a Web server to access the updated data for presentation by the Web service interface. The static data identifies a given entity and the dynamic data includes metric data provided for the entity.

    Abstract: Concepts and technologies are disclosed herein for a realtime dynamic virtual network topology discovery engine to discover a dynamic network topology in virtualized networks in realtime. A processor that executes a network topology discovery engine can obtain network data that can describe elements of a data center and operational state of the elements. Obtaining network data can include obtaining network data from a network topology inventory database and through detecting operational state change events from virtual network components. The processor can construct a network topology model based upon the network data. The network topology model can include an object (representing an element of the data center) and an attribute representing a state of the element. The processor can update the network topology model in realtime. The network topology model and configurations can be stored for root cause analysis of fault events, resource orchestration in SDN networks, and other applications.

    Abstract: Refresh requests are received by a data source that each request a snapshot of current members of one of a plurality of dynamically changing groups and dynamically changing rules corresponding to such group. Thereafter, the data source queues the received plurality of refresh requests for selective execution or deletion into a new request queue. In addition, real-time execution of refresh jobs are initiated for all of queued refresh requests if a number of refresh requests in both of the new request queue and a waiting requests queue is below a pre-defined threshold. Alternatively, a job framework schedules execution of task jobs for a subset of the queued requests in the new request queue and the waiting requests queue if certain conditions are met.

    Abstract: A transmission device connects a plurality of transmission device by a ring network. The transmission device includes a generating unit, a transmission unit, a determination unit, and a setting unit. The generating unit generates a test signal. The transmission unit transmits the generated test signal to a first transmission device provided immediately downstream in the ring network. The determination unit determines whether a transmission characteristic of the own device on the basis of the test signal measured by the first transmission device is acquired from a second transmission device provided immediately upstream by rounding the ring network. The setting unit sets, on the basis of the acquired transmission characteristic when the transmission characteristic of the own device is acquired, a control level related to the transmission performed by the transmission unit.

    Abstract: A system architecture, a method, and a computer program product are disclosed for attaching remote physical devices. In one embodiment, the system architecture comprises a compute server and a device server. The compute server includes a system memory, and one or more remote device drivers; and the device server includes a system memory and one or more physical devices, and each of the physical devices includes an associated device memory. The compute server and the device server are connected through an existing network fabric that provides remote direct memory access (RDMA) services. A system mapping function logically connects one or more of the physical devices on the device server to the compute server, including mapping between the system memories and the device memories and keeping the system memories and the device memories in synchronization using the RDMA.
